A Summary of Metal Polishing - Generally, metal polishing is required for aesthetic reasons or for clean-room usage. It is one of the more widely used procedures simply because of its use in intensifying the original attractiveness of the items, such as, motorcycle parts, kitchenware or motor vehicle parts. Equally, plenty of clean-rooms desire a shiny finish so to reduce the perviousness of the material which will result in dirt to collect and contaminate. A really good illustration of this implementation might be in vacuum chambers.

You'll discover plenty of different ways to polish metal, and let us have a peek at the various procedures involved. Metals can be burnished chemically, electromechanically, using special buffing machines, or by hand. A buffing paste or compound is routinely used, which might incorporate ch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ide.

Buffing stainless steel, due to its poor thermal conductivity, quite high viscosity, and hardness is frequently one of the most time intensive. On the flip side, items composed of non-ferrous metal tend to be amenable to buffing, simply because these demand the least amount of processes.

A reduced pad speed is commonly employed if a high quality mirror finish is expected. Polishing buffs smeared with paste can be very much affected by the load on the surface of the buffing pad. The level of the surface pressure may be raised within certain bounds, although further overreaching the optimum degree of load not only cuts down on the quality of treatment, but additionally degrades efficiency, could potentially cause wear to the component, plus there is furthermore an evident overheating of the items being worked on, on account of friction. When working thinner metal, it's greater temperature (and the subsequent bendability of the metal) that cause elements to warp, distort, or bend. Generally, it requires a specialized polisher to take into account all these fundamentals to equally avoid harm to the metal part and to get the work done correctly. To be able to substantially enhance the quality of the resultant surface area, the buffing operation needs to be executed with reduced power and not a large amount of pressure in an effort to after a while produce a surface that is free of scores or marks as a consequence of the polishing procedure, thus arriving at a fabulous mirror finish.
